I have a 2000 RAV4 with 122,000 miles, well maintained and serviced, including a recent tune-up. Both front and rear oxygen sensors ahve been replaced. It has a new water pump and timing belt. In hot weather, cold engine, I have a difficult time starting it - the engine will turn over but I need to “stand” on the gas pedal to keep it from stalling again. This has been a nuisance for several years and seems to be worse this year. Has anyone else had this problem and what to do?
